Earlier Thursday, Xbox Live Director Larry "Major Nelson" Hyrb announced Microsoft's Xbox Live "Friendship is Free" program. Under the program 8 popular Xbox Live Arcade titles-- A Kingdom for Keflings, Aegis Wing, Bomberman Live, Hardwood Hearts, Hardwood Spades, UNO, Small Arms and Super Street Fighter II Turbo HD Remix--will be free to play online for Xbox Live Silver members all this month.

Normally, gamers have to pay US$8 a month, $20 for three months, or $50 a year to have access to Xbox Live Gold accounts and unlimited online gameplay. Of course, a caveat to this "Friendship is Free" program exists in the fact that you have to pay for most of the games (the Major confirmed this in an email), although Aegis Wing is free.
